FHA stands for the Federal Housing Administration, a Government agency created in 1934 by HUD, the U.S. Department of Housing But since they are only for owner-occupied residence, you cannot have two fha loans open unless you must move for work or your family outgrows your current home.

In other words, the only way to have two FHA Loans out at the same time, is to have a significant reason or rather a justification for moving out of your current fha home renting it out and then using another FHA Loan to buy a new primary home.

FHA loans have rules for additional mortgages apply which specifically to those who already have an existing FHA loan. However, a borrower interested in another mortgage should know that regardless of circumstances, the lender is required to evaluate the applicant’s debt-to-income ratio to determine if the new loan is possible.
